Richard Alvarez

September 12, 1942 — July 19, 2025

Peoria Arizona

Richard Alvarez, age 82, passed away peacefully on Saturday, July 19, 2025, at 2:07 p.m., surrounded by loved ones. Born in Los Angeles, California, Richard was the beloved son of Frank and Lydia Alvarez and one of four brothers, including Frank, Larry, and David.

A devoted husband, Richard shared a beautiful life with his wife, Sylvia Alvarez. Together, they raised two daughters, Leanne Lutkus (married to Mark) and Kelli McDonald (married to Brian), and built a loving family that includes five cherished grandchildren: Carlie, Josh, Brooke, Dylan, and Mayah.

Richard was a retired electrical engineer who dedicated many years of service to Raytheon. Known for his warm heart, generous spirit, and unforgettable smile, he touched the lives of many both personally and professionally.

A man of deep faith and a faithful servant of God, Richard lived a life committed to sharing the Gospel. He served as a missionary, leading many to Jesus Christ and exemplifying the love of God through his actions. His devotion to his faith, his family, and his church defined who he was.

Richard had a passion for Harley Davidson motorcycles, a well-known sweet tooth, and an immense love for time spent with family and friends.

A memorial service to celebrate Richard’s life will be held on Friday, August 1st at 10:00 a.m. at Discovery Pointe Church, 9812 W. Yearling Rd., Peoria, AZ 85383.

"Jesus answered, 'I am the way and the truth and the life. No one comes to the Father except through me.'" — John 14:6

Richard will be remembered for his strong faith, kind heart, radiant smile, and the lasting legacy of love and purpose he leaves behind.
